Minister Al-Khateeb meets with investors in Jeddah to enhance investment in the tourism sector

The Minister of Tourism, Ahmed Al-Khateeb, recently met with investors in the tourism sector in Jeddah. The meeting, which was attended by Princess Haifa and Muhammad Naghi, Chairman of the Board of Directors Chamber of Jeddah, aimed to discuss tourism investment opportunities in Jeddah and Taif. During the meeting, the Ministry of Tourism’s support for investors was reviewed, along with the introduction of the investment enablers program in the tourism sector. Additionally, current projects in the tourism sector were presented and discussed, highlighting the essential points and developments in the industry.

One of the main focuses of the meeting was to showcase the progress and achievements made by the tourism sector, both in completed and ongoing projects. The state has undertaken significant efforts to strengthen its position on the global tourism map, and these efforts were highlighted during the discussions. The meeting aimed to provide a platform for investors to explore opportunities in the tourism sector in Jeddah and Taif, and to learn about the support and resources available to them through the Ministry of Tourism.

Princess Haifa, Deputy Minister of Tourism, emphasized the importance of collaboration between the government and the private sector in driving the growth of the tourism industry. She highlighted the need for continued investment in tourism infrastructure, services, and experiences to attract more visitors to the region. The meeting served as a way to encourage and facilitate partnerships between investors and the government to further enhance the tourism sector in Jeddah and Taif.

Investors in attendance were able to gain valuable insights into the current state of the tourism industry in Jeddah and Taif, as well as the future opportunities for growth and development. The presentation of current projects and initiatives in the tourism sector provided a glimpse into the potential for further expansion and innovation in the industry. By engaging with investors and discussing the support and resources available to them, the Ministry of Tourism aims to foster a collaborative environment that will drive the success of the tourism sector in the region.

Overall, the meeting between Minister Al-Khateeb, Princess Haifa, and investors in the tourism sector served as a platform to showcase the progress and achievements of the industry in Jeddah and Taif. The discussions highlighted the importance of ongoing investment and development in the tourism sector to attract more visitors and enhance the region’s position on the global tourism map. Through collaboration between the government and the private sector, opportunities for growth and innovation in the tourism industry can be further explored and realized, ultimately benefiting both investors and visitors to Jeddah and Taif.
